So I finally got tired of sawing through wooden towels & bought Poly-Dowels from global. I must be doing something wrong! First, I couldn't cut them with scissors at all & then, since I didn't know how to sharpen them, I couldn't hammer them through the foam core. Help!
Hi, The Poly Dowels are a product that we have all been waiting for. I have used them several times and they hold up very well. First of all you don't sharpen them at all. They are made of a strong plastic and you can't sharpen plastic. They can be cut with scissors, but you have to make sure they are sharp and possibly a larger pair. I use a pair of shears. It still beats the wooden dowels and the fact that they still have a slight sharp splintered end . I heard you could also take the smaller colored dowels and put 3 in the center of the larger white one for added support. Once you have tried all these things you will never go back to wooden dowels. Just use the long wooden dowel to go down the center. At least you won't have to cut it, just sharpen it with a pencil sharpener and hammer in down in the center . No matter how we try plastic is not made to be hammered on. Hope this helps
